The Victron Energy MultiPlus 48/5000/70-100 (model PMP485021010) is an integrated power solution combining a pure sine wave inverter, an adaptive battery charger, and an ultra-fast AC transfer switch in a compact housing. Designed for 48V DC systems, it delivers a continuous output power of 5000 VA (4000 W) at 230 VAC, 50 Hz, with a battery charging capacity of 70 amperes and an AC transfer switch rated at 100 amperes. This model serves as a central component for marine installations, recreational vehicles, or standalone power systems requiring sophisticated power management, providing sufficient capacity for most onboard loads. It distinguishes itself from lower-range MultiPlus models by its 5 kVA capacity, enabling the powering of more energy-intensive equipment. For higher demands, up to six units can be paralleled to achieve an inverter power of 30 kVA (24 kW) and a charging capacity of 420 amperes. In three-phase configuration, up to six sets of three units (18 units total) can be connected in parallel to provide an inverter power of up to 72 kW / 90 kVA and a charging capacity exceeding 1200 amperes.
Advanced power and battery management
The MultiPlus integrates PowerControl and PowerAssist features. PowerControl limits the battery charging current to prevent overloading a limited AC source (such as a generator or shore power connection). PowerAssist goes further by temporarily increasing the capacity of the limited AC source, drawing from the battery to supplement power during peak demand, allowing the use of smaller generators. The four-stage adaptive charging system (bulk, absorption, float, storage) is optimized to extend battery life, including lithium-ion batteries, with functions such as BatterySafe mode to prevent excessive gassing and Storage mode to reduce maintenance during periods of inactivity. A temperature sensor is provided to optimize charging voltage, and voltage sensing compensates for losses due to cable resistance.
Key features and system integration
With its UPS (Uninterruptible Power Supply) function, the MultiPlus ensures automatic and seamless transition to inverter mode in under 20 milliseconds during an AC power failure, guaranteeing continuity for sensitive equipment. It features two AC outputs: the main output providing seamless functionality, and an auxiliary output that activates only when AC power is available (for non-critical loads). An independent float charging output is also included for a second battery (limited to 4A). For solar applications, it can shift the output frequency to manage solar inverters, using excess energy to recharge batteries. Remote monitoring and control are possible via a Victron GX device (such as the Cerbo GX) and the Victron Remote Management (VRM) portal, offering comprehensive system management. The MultiPlus is a key component of Victron Energy Storage Systems (ESS) and is compatible with standalone or grid-tied PV installations. It is covered by a 5-year warranty.
